How to store data in cache in Java
In Java, there are various caching libraries or frameworks that can be used to store data in a cache. Two popular options are:
Use Ehcache:
Ehcache is a powerful open source Java caching library. Firstly, you must add the Ehcache dependency to your project. Next, create a cache configuration file (ehcache.xml) that defines the properties and rules of the cache. Then, use the Ehcache API to create a cache instance in your code and store data in the cache. Here is an example code:
import net.sf.ehcache.Cache;import net.sf.ehcache.CacheManager;
import net.sf.ehcache.Element;
// 创建缓存管理器
CacheManager cacheManager = CacheManager.create();
// 获取或创建缓存实例
Cache cache = cacheManager.getCache("myCache");
// 将数据存储到缓存中
Element element = new Element("key", "value");
cache.put(element);
// 从缓存中获取数据
Element result = cache.get("key");
Object value = result.getObjectValue();
// 关闭缓存管理器
cacheManager.shutdown();
Using Caffeine:
Caffeine is another popular Java caching library known for its high performance and low latency. To start, you’ll need to add Caffeine as a dependency in your project. Then, in your code, use the Caffeine API to create a cache instance and store data in the cache. Here is an example code snippet:
import com.github.benmanes.caffeine.cache.Cache;import com.github.benmanes.caffeine.cache.Caffeine;
// 创建缓存实例
Cache<String, Object> cache = Caffeine.newBuilder()
.maximumSize(100)
.build();
// 将数据存储到缓存中
cache.put("key", "value");
// 从缓存中获取数据
Object value = cache.getIfPresent("key");
// 清空缓存
cache.invalidateAll();
These are examples of two commonly used Java cache libraries. You can choose the cache solution that suits your project’s needs and store data according to the corresponding API.
